ขณะเริ่มระบบย่อย Windows สำหรับ Linux บนคอมพิวเตอร์ Windows หากคุณได้รับข้อผิดพลาดว่า ข้อผิดพลาด:0x80370102 ไม่สามารถเริ่มเครื่องเสมือนได้เนื่องจากไม่ได้ติดตั้งคุณลักษณะที่จำเป็น ให้ทำตามขั้นตอนเหล่านี้เพื่อแก้ไขปัญหา เป็นเรื่องปกติเมื่อคุณปิดการใช้งาน Hyper-V และพยายามใช้ WSL2 บนพีซีของคุณ
WslRegisterDistribution ล้มเหลวโดยมีข้อผิดพลาด:0x80370102
ข้อผิดพลาด:0x80370102 ไม่สามารถเริ่มเครื่องเสมือนได้เนื่องจากไม่ได้ติดตั้งคุณลักษณะที่จำเป็น
ระบบย่อย Windows สำหรับ Linux กำหนดให้ใช้ Hyper-V และการจำลองเสมือนบนคอมพิวเตอร์ของเรา สมมติว่าคุณปิดใช้งานคุณลักษณะหนึ่งในคอมพิวเตอร์ของคุณโดยไม่ได้ตั้งใจ แม้ว่าจะเปิดใช้งานระบบย่อย Windows สำหรับ Linux แล้วก็ตาม คุณอาจได้รับข้อผิดพลาดดังกล่าวขณะเริ่ม WSL บนพีซีของคุณในสถานการณ์เช่นนี้
ข้อผิดพลาด 0x80370102 ไม่สามารถเริ่มเครื่องเสมือนได้เนื่องจากไม่ได้ติดตั้งคุณลักษณะที่จำเป็น
ในการแก้ไขข้อผิดพลาด 0x80370102 ไม่สามารถเริ่มเครื่องเสมือนได้เนื่องจากไม่ได้ติดตั้งคุณลักษณะที่จำเป็น ทำตามขั้นตอนเหล่านี้:
- เปิดใช้งาน Hyper-V
- เปิดใช้งานการจำลองเสมือนของฮาร์ดแวร์
- เปิดใช้งานการจำลองเสมือนแบบซ้อน
- เปิดแพลตฟอร์มเครื่องเสมือน
หากต้องการทราบข้อมูลเพิ่มเติมเกี่ยวกับขั้นตอนเหล่านี้ โปรดอ่านต่อ
1] เปิดใช้งาน Hyper-V
เป็นสิ่งแรกที่คุณต้องทำเพื่อแก้ไขปัญหาที่ระบุไว้ข้างต้น Hyper-V เป็นคุณลักษณะหรือฟังก์ชันที่ต้องมีที่จำเป็นสำหรับการใช้ระบบย่อย Windows สำหรับ Linux บนคอมพิวเตอร์ Windows ของคุณ ดังนั้น ขั้นตอนต่อไปนี้จะช่วยให้คุณเปิดใช้งาน Hyper-V บนพีซีของคุณ:
- คลิกที่ช่องค้นหาของแถบงาน
- พิมพ์ เปิดหรือปิดคุณสมบัติของหน้าต่าง .
- คลิกที่ผลการค้นหาแต่ละรายการ
- ค้นหา Hyper-V .
- เลือกช่องทำเครื่องหมายที่เกี่ยวข้อง
- คลิกปุ่ม ตกลง ปุ่ม.
- ปล่อยให้การติดตั้งเสร็จสิ้น
- รีสตาร์ทคอมพิวเตอร์ของคุณ
หลังจากนั้น คุณจะใช้ระบบย่อย Windows สำหรับ Linux ได้โดยไม่มีปัญหา
2] เปิดใช้งานการจำลองเสมือนของฮาร์ดแวร์
ในการใช้ระบบย่อย Windows ที่ขับเคลื่อนโดย Hyper-V สำหรับ Linux บนพีซีของคุณ คุณต้องเปิดการจำลองเสมือนสำหรับฮาร์ดแวร์ หากคุณปิดการใช้งานโดยไม่ได้ตั้งใจหลังจากติดตั้ง WSL คุณต้องตรวจสอบและเปิดใช้งานคุณสมบัตินี้จาก BIOS ก่อนหน้านั้น คุณสามารถเปิดตัวจัดการงานในคอมพิวเตอร์และเปลี่ยนเป็นประสิทธิภาพ แท็บ คุณจะพบป้ายกำกับ การจำลองเสมือน .
ตรวจสอบให้แน่ใจว่าสถานะแสดงเป็นเปิดใช้งาน . หากไม่ คุณต้องทำตามคำแนะนำนี้เพื่อเปิดใช้งานการจำลองเสมือนสำหรับฮาร์ดแวร์ใน Windows PC
3] เปิดใช้งานการจำลองเสมือนแบบซ้อน
หากคุณได้ติดตั้งระบบย่อย Windows สำหรับ Linux บนเครื่อง Windows เสมือน คุณจะต้องเปิดการจำลองเสมือนที่ซ้อนกัน ขึ้นอยู่กับซอฟต์แวร์เครื่องเสมือนที่คุณใช้ ขั้นตอนอาจแตกต่างกันไป อย่างไรก็ตาม เครื่องมือเครื่องเสมือนยอดนิยมเกือบทั้งหมดมาพร้อมกับตัวเลือกที่คล้ายกันเพื่อเปิดใช้งานการจำลองเสมือนที่ซ้อนกัน
4] เปิดแพลตฟอร์มเครื่องเสมือน
Virtual Machine Platform เป็นคุณสมบัติบังคับอื่นที่คุณต้องเปิดใช้งานเพื่อแก้ไขข้อผิดพลาด 0x80370102 ขณะเริ่มระบบย่อย Windows สำหรับ Linux ในการเปิดใช้งานแพลตฟอร์มเครื่องเสมือน ให้ทำดังต่อไปนี้:
- ค้นหา เปิดหรือปิดคุณสมบัติของหน้าต่าง ในช่องค้นหาของแถบงาน
- คลิกที่ผลการค้นหา
- ค้นหา แพลตฟอร์มเครื่องเสมือน ตัวเลือก
- เลือกช่องทำเครื่องหมายที่เกี่ยวข้อง
- คลิกปุ่ม ตกลง ปุ่ม.
- ปล่อยให้การติดตั้งเสร็จสิ้น
- รีบูตเครื่องคอมพิวเตอร์ของคุณ
หลังจากนั้น ให้ลองเรียกใช้ WSL บนพีซีของคุณ
คุณแก้ไขข้อผิดพลาด 0x80370102 อย่างไร เครื่องเสมือนไม่สามารถเริ่มทำงานได้เนื่องจากไม่ได้ติดตั้งคุณลักษณะที่จำเป็น
ในการแก้ไขข้อผิดพลาด 0x80370102 ไม่สามารถเริ่มเครื่องเสมือนได้เนื่องจากไม่ได้ติดตั้งคุณลักษณะที่จำเป็น ข้อผิดพลาดบนพีซี Windows 11/10; คุณต้องปฏิบัติตามคำแนะนำดังกล่าว ตัวอย่างเช่น คุณต้องเปิด Hyper-V และ Virtual Machine Platform จากแผงคุณลักษณะของ Windows จากนั้น ตรวจสอบให้แน่ใจว่าคุณได้เปิดใช้งานการจำลองเสมือนสำหรับฮาร์ดแวร์แล้ว หากคุณกำลังใช้ WSL บนเครื่องเสมือน คุณต้องเปิดการจำลองเสมือนที่ซ้อนกันด้วย
นั่นคือทั้งหมด! หวังว่าคู่มือนี้จะช่วยให้คุณใช้งานระบบย่อย Windows สำหรับ Linux ได้โดยไม่มีข้อผิดพลาด